Transaction 373fcd3104069e8f5db61e37f5bea21af18ad49b435cb80d33ddde8256ea9fe4
1 Input
1 Output
-
373fcd3104069e8f5db61e37f5bea21af18ad49b435cb80d33ddde8256ea9fe4:0
- value
- 3708682
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 58b735968a4665de0ec4c7679e56ad77b57519e9 OP_EQUAL
- address
- 39n6s2pKyB7ay5G4cftgmS5U6Gcu8dUiw5